
Dutch foundation Justice for Players is planning to file a lawsuit against the International Federation of Association Football (FIFA) by the end of this year.
The lawsuit revolves around transfer regulations. Experts estimate that over 100,000 football players could present compensation claims against FIFA, with the total amount potentially exceeding one billion euros.
The grounds for the lawsuit stem from a decision by the Court of Justice of the European Union made in October 2024, which found some FIFA transfer rules to be inconsistent with legislation.
